What reviewers say

Visitors frequently praise the hotel's cleanliness, comfortable rooms, and friendly, helpful staff. However, some guests have experienced significant issues, including being denied accommodation despite confirmed reservations and finding the hotel to be very noisy due to its location on a main street. There are also complaints about uncomfortable beds and unusable balconies.

We booked through the Hotels app and went to the hotel. Upon arrival, hotel staff told us we had been scammed, stating they didn't work with the app and refused to let us in despite our confirmed reservation. We were left without accommodation in a foreign country and suffered significant inconvenience. Our payment has still not been refunded, even though the service was never provided. This experience demonstrates serious irresponsibility and a lack of professionalism. I absolutely do not recommend it.

Honestly, I have to give it a 5 because everything was perfect. The location is great because it's on one of Tbilisi's main thoroughfares, and you can conveniently park your car (which isn't always easy). The rooms are spacious and very clean, and the beds are very comfortable. The staff is very friendly. Special thanks to the young man who checked us in early and then opened the garage for us so we could go to the airport. The breakfast was also very good, and the price was very competitive.

-Very noisy street directly in front of the hotel -Bed with a footboard, making it unsuitable for people over 1.90m tall -The mattress, a relic from centuries past, sags almost to the floor, it's so soft -The extra charge for the balcony is unfortunately not worth it, as it's been covered in bird droppings and is therefore not really usable. -Very central location -The staff barely speaks English, making communication difficult, but they try their best.
